Site Description

Closed to passengers in 1963 and completely in 1979, only the Down platform remains, on which is the station building. There was a loading bank and site of a goods loop behind the Up platform, of which no trace remains, this area being used as a ballast loading point. The last traffic handled here was tar. There was a block post here until 1963, the signal cabin was at the Limerick end on the Down side.
